namespace vcg { |
|
/*@{*/ |
|
/** |
|
This class represents the interface for any spatial objects. |
|
(points, lines, rays, segments, planes, triangles, axis aligned box). |
|
It consists in (the declaration of) a set of functions and types that |
|
each such object mush have. |
|
*/ |
|
|
|
template <int N, class S> class Point; |
|
template <int N, class S> class Box; |
|
|
|
class ParamType; |
|
|
|
template <int N, class S> |
|
class Space { |
|
public: |
|
/// Dimension is a constant determines the dimension of the space. |
|
enum {Dimension=N}; |
|
/// the type used as scalar. Typically, float or double, but char or int are possible too. |
|
typedef S ScalarType; |
|
/// type used as point Type |
|
typedef Point<N,S> PointType; |
|
/// the ... |
|
//typedef ParamType; |
|
|
|
/// returns the bounding box of the object |
|
Box<N,S> const BBox() const; |
|
|
|
/// given a point, return the closest point |
|
PointType ClosestPoint(PointType const &p) const; |
|
|
|
PointType LocalToGlobal(ParamType); |
|
|
|
ParamType GlobalToLocal(ParamType); |
|
}; // end class definition |
